Imagine H2O’s Water Innovation Pilot Fund

A new Special Purpose Vehicle (SPV) managed by Imagine H2O will provide recoverable grants and loans to derisk water and climate solutions faster. Pilot financing will be deployed alongside a technical assistance facility to support project success. Oceankind and The Coca-Cola Foundation are among the original financial supporters with additional philanthropic supporters to be announced later this year.

Over 90% of climate-related disasters, such as droughts, floods, storms, and other extreme weather events, are caused by disruptions to the water cycle. As these threats facing our cities, economies and watersheds intensify, progress towards achieving universal access to water and sanitation is alarmingly off course. Accelerating the uptake of innovation is urgently needed to transform how water resources impacted by the climate crisis are monitored, treated, and restored. In response to an increased demand for new solutions, the supply and quality of water tech entrepreneurs is improving. In 2024, 395 water tech startups from 41 countries registered for Imagine H2O innovation programmes. More startups successfully raised venture capital from 2021-2023 than the entire previous decade. Despite this success, many solutions struggle to scale because the risk capital available often does not align with the sector’s long adoption cycles. Investors require a track record to de-risk a new technology or an unfamiliar market. Grants are scarce for market testing and many early adopters are unable or unwilling to pay for demonstration projects. Globally, investment in water is outpaced by other climate tech domains. In addition, Imagine H2O’s network of over 50 municipal and industrial partners share common barriers that dissuade them from piloting new technologies. Oftentimes, budgets are tight and procurement rules may be cumbersome. Risk aversion also remains high when a new technology fails to

have a local case study or team. As a result, financial support is crucial. Equally important, solutions need on-the-ground support. The Water Innovation Pilot Fund helps entrepreneurs bridge this challenging commercialisation gap and de-risk their technologies faster. Pilot co-financing is deployed in the form of recoverable grants and loans. Project design and development

support is also provided through a technical assistance facility supported by Imagine H2O’s accelerators. The Fund will support three categories of pilots: early validation of novel technologies, solution development of new features and services, and market expansion into new segments and geographies.
